AN ARITA TRUMPET VASE EDO PERIOD, LATE 17TH CENTURY |

  • 47 cm, 18 1/2  in.
the tall vase with everted neck decorated in a Kakiemon style palette of green, yellow, blue and black enamels, with a figurative scene depicting the Chinese tale of the Tang poet Li Bo, who made the eunuch Gao Lischi remove his boot in the Imperial presence

來源

Keppel Collection, Elden Hall, Suffolk

Condition

There is a repair to the rim, with a piece approx. 8 cm. long, broken out and repaired. There is an area of restoration from the rim going into the top of the vase. There is a star crack to the base, and an area of glaze crazing around the everted foot.
